The Kirkman House Museum is now a participant in the North American Reciprocal Museum (NARM) program. NARM is an association of arts and cultural institutions in the United States, Canada, Mexico, Bermuda and El Salvador which offers select benefits of membership to each member institution's premier members. Premier membership is $100 annually or above. NARM currently has 534 member institutions and are increasing weekly.
Upon presentation of a Kirkman House membership card with the gold NARM sticker our members will receive:
• Free/member admission from all NARM museums.
• Member discounts on gift store purchases, concert and lecture tickets.
New KHM membership cards with the NARM stickers will be issued to our members at the $100 Supporter level and above in October. In addition, all members at lower levels will be offered the opportunity to upgrade their membership to receive these great NARM benefits.
Participation in NARM has necessitated a few changes to the KHM admission policy and membership levels. The Student/Senior membership level has been dropped so the lowest membership is now the Individual $25 level. All members currently at the Student/Senior level will continue to receive their benefits until their term expires.
